Brusier is overall safe because you are more tankier from the healing plus bonus HP and resistances, allowing you to take more hits and frontline for your team when necessary. The builds also keeps you alive longer for your Qs to land because there is a fixed delay on his q and it is not as quick as a yone, yasuo, or fiora q. BTW, for ranged characters like Vayne and Quinn I generally build Sundered Sky into Seryldas(for the slow) along with Second Wind and revitalize doran shield. The Seryldas is to capitalize on the kill when the Ranged character is low hp especially when they have ghost. I mostly win by tracking their ability cooldown and always aiming just to land multiple Q1s backing away afterward. For Vayne specifically if you build this way, you should know the distance between your champion and the walls so that you dont get pinned by Vayne's Condemn since you're not building Edge of Night but Seryldas. The goal in this lane is not to kill Vayne but to get farm in Exp and gold, punish Vayne when she gets close and only commit when your skills and spells are up and you know Vayne already used up her Ult and ghost. Seryldas only works when you are paitence and you are able to consistently land the sweet spot on your Q1s. Alternatively, you can just build tanky and rely/enable your carries to do their job effectively. You should know by instinct by the time Sunderer Sky is purchased as to whether you go Serlydas or just become tanky.

I agree with bruiser build being best for 1v9. I disagree with snowball and laning. Serrated dirk and brutaliser, even tiamat, are sooo much more impactful laning than tunneler. You can't just consider the item's impact when it is completed. A lot of laning phase is done with components, not the full item. Your waveclear is better with lethality components, you have to land less q's to kill, giving you less opportunities to be ganked. But if you are ganked, you definitely die faster. Sundered sky depends on movespeed and your opponents being melee. Aatrox also has shitty AS, sometimes you waste sundered sky CD when you are relatively healthy. Because the heal is missing HP, even if you get the "overheal" shield from Sundered Sky passive, it is still more or less wasting most of the item's power. Conqueror does not go well with lethality build. Your target is either dead in 2 q's and an auto, or you're dead. Phase rush and comet are preferable with lethality. You do not lack damage even if you go phase rush because of Absolute Focus and Gathering Storm. Ghost poro also gives you 18 AD, although ingenius hunter is really good. If you time hydra right, there's almost no animation following a Q. You don't really need AS just cuz you plan to go hydra. Playing lethality requires your team to make openings for you, so it is hard to solo carry when your team is very behind. Playing bruiser is about creating openings for your team. If your team can't capitalize on those openings, then you're still useless, unless you're megafed as bruiser. But it's hard to get megafed as bruiser. Like you said, less objective damage, less burst potential. People often don't expect the lethality damage, especially with hydra eclipse. They have flash but die with it. Sudden impact giving you 9 lethality on almost every single E is godlike synergy with lethality. A lot of pro players actually played bruiser aatrox s13, especially during worlds when Goredrinker was still a thing. Zeus still played Lethality Aatrox even after it was nerfed, and the reason is exactly as you said, that T1 drafted around Zeus's Lethality Aatrox. Specifically, his jungler Oner would lock in low economy tank junglers like Rell or Poppy and build Knight's Vow and put it on Zeus, making him tankier despite building lethality. Zeus' healing would also benefit Oner through KV interactions.
